Description:
This Remington Rand Deluxe Model 5 is a compact and visually disciplined American portable, finished in textured black with glass-topped keys, dark key rings, and the characteristic raised paper table. It retains its original Spanish-language keyboard layout, including the Ñ, which gives it added regional interest from a collector’s standpoint.
What I value most in this machine is its honesty. The finish and case show age and use, but they do so without compromising the machine’s character. Rather than an over-restored example, it presents as an authentic survivor—one that invites careful conservation and continued use.
